Leave fetish wear at home and always sit on a towel; these are just a couple of the rules in place when it comes to nude cruising.
Texas-based travel company, Bare Necessities, has been operating clothing-optional ship charters since 1990 and over the years, it has developed a set of rules to ensure that all passengers 'enjoy a wonderful, stress-free, clothes-free experience.'
Bare Necessities' nude cruises were thrust into the spotlight this week when a 67-year-old man opened up about his experiences aboard one of the ships - answering a host of questions from fascinated Reddit users about what life is like aboard the ship.
During his eye-opening Q&A, he touched upon several different regulations that are put in place to protect passengers' privacy - and now, DailyMail.com is revealing the exact list of strict rules that are implemented aboard Bare Necessities trips in order to ensure the comfort of all onboard.
For all of its excursions, it outlines nine key 'decorum rules,' with the first one being that all passengers must be dressed 'throughout the entire vessel, including balconies,' if the boat is docked in a port or while port authorities are on board.

NINE KEY RULES WHEN IT COMES TO NUDE CRUISING
- All passengers must be dressed when docked in port
- Clothing must be worn in the dining rooms
- Lingerie, fetish-wear, and excessive genital jewelry are not appropriate
- Always sit or some article of clothing when bare bottomed
- No photos of other passengers cannot be taken without their express consent
- No photo zones must be respected
- Fondling or inappropriate touching is strictly prohibited
- Dangerous or rude behavior will not be tolerated
- Must comply with US Federal law regarding the possession or use of illegal substances

AdvertisementClothing can only then be removed when an announcement by the captain or another staff member is made.
The next rule touches on nudity when dining.
Depending on the ship, the rules around clothing and the different restaurants varies.
For instance, for one of its excursions on Norwegian Pearl, Bare Necessities tells passengers that the self-serve buffet on the pool deck is a clothes-free area but 'clothing is required for all meals taken in the dining rooms.'
For those who are unsure about what to wear, it states: 'Bathrobes are not permitted in the dining room.
'When in doubt as to what is appropriate attire, simply confirm that breasts, bottoms and genitalia are fully covered by clothing that is not considered to be fetish-wear or lingerie.'
The next rule on the agenda, reiterates that 'lingerie, fetish-wear, and excessive genital jewelry are not appropriate at any time.'
For first-timers, the travel company's next rule outlines a piece of 'standard nudist etiquette' which is 'to be observed everywhere,' which involves 'always' sitting on a towel 'or some article of clothing when bare bottomed or in a thong or G-string.'
In a bid to protect peoples' privacy, no photographs, videos or electronic images of anyone on the ship can be taken without their 'express consent,' regardless of whether they are clothed or nude.

There are also 'no photo zones' located around the ships' pools and dances venues, and offenders will have their 'photo capturing device' confiscated if they are caught breaking this rule.
Bare Necessities highlights in its marketing materials that its trips are not sexual and its main aim is to 'dispel the misconception that it is anything but natural and beautiful.'
It adds: 'We have made strides in the acceptance of nude vacationing and our wide range of cruise charters are a testament to our success.'
Therefore, it warns guests that 'fondling or inappropriate touching of personal body parts or those of someone else, overt sexual activity or any form of solicitation for sexual acts is strictly prohibited.'
Finally, the travel company states that 'dangerous or rude behavior will not be tolerated at any time,' and passengers must comply with US Federal law regarding the possession or use of illegal substances.
If any passenger fails to comply with the decorum and etiquette rules, the company warns that they could be dismissed from a cruise with no refund and no transportation will be provided from the port of disembarkation.
